For the 2026 school year, there is 1 public middle school serving 1,744 students in the neighborhood of Lindsey, Humble, TX.
The top-ranked public middle school in Lindsey is West Lake Middle School.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
The neighborhood of Lindsey, Humble, TX public middle school have an average math proficiency score of 39% (versus the Texas public middle school average of 43%), and reading proficiency score of 43% (versus the 52% statewide average).
Minority enrollment is 72% of the student body (majority Hispanic and Black), which is less than the Texas public middle school average of 75% (majority Hispanic).
